0JBK0ZX is a billable ICD-10-PCS procedure code for Excision of Left Hand Subcutaneous Tissue and Fascia, Open Approach, Diagnostic. It is valid on HIPAA claims for fiscal year 2026 (October 1, 2025 through September 30, 2026). The root operation Excision involves cutting out or off, without replacement, a portion of a body part.

PCS Table Breakdown

Each ICD-10-PCS code is built from seven characters, each an axis of the procedure. Hover or tap the icons for the official CMS definitions.

PositionDesignationValueMeaning
1Section0Medical and Surgical
2Body SystemJSubcutaneous Tissue and Fascia
3OperationBExcision
4BodyPartKSubcutaneous Tissue and Fascia, Left Hand
5Approach0Open
6DeviceZNo Device
7QualifierXDiagnostic
